2. Your Home Was Built for Living, Not Storing

Homes in Hisar are designed around comfort bedrooms, kitchens, living rooms. They were never engineered with humidity control, pest prevention, or load-bearing shelving in mind, which matters more than people realize in North India’s climate swings between dry heat and monsoon humidity.

Keeping items at home often means :

  • Cardboard boxes stacked in garages that trap heat and moisture
  • Wooden furniture exposed to termites in unused rooms
  • Documents and photographs slowly yellowing or getting damp
  • Fabric and leather items developing mildew smells nobody notices until it’s too late

Self storage units at Peervault are designed with ventilation and structure specifically to reduce these risks. It’s the difference between a room that happens to hold your stuff and a unit that’s built to protect it.

5. The Hidden Costs of “Free” Home Storage

It’s easy to assume home storage is free since you’re not paying rent for it. But the real costs show up elsewhere :

  • Damaged goods that need replacing because they weren’t stored properly
  • Larger homes rented or bought partly to accommodate storage needs
  • Time lost searching for things buried under years of accumulated clutter
  • Stress and mental clutter a genuinely underrated cost of a disorganized home

Self storage converts these invisible, unpredictable costs into one transparent monthly fee. You know exactly what you’re paying for, and you’re paying for protection and space not damage control after the fact.
